Targeted Advertising: What Affects the Cost

Targeted advertising is one of the most effective channels for attracting clients. But how much should you budget? Let's break down all the components and factors that affect the cost.

What Makes Up the Budget

The targeted ads budget consists of two parts:

1. Specialist's Work

Payment to the ads specialist or agency for setting up and managing advertising.

2. Ad Budget

Money that goes directly to Facebook/Instagram for ad impressions.

It's like hiring a driver (work) and filling up the tank (budget). You need both.

Payment Models for Specialist Work

Fixed Fee

One-time fee for setup or monthly fee for management. Pros: predictable budget. Cons: no direct incentive for results.

Percentage of Ad Budget

Typically 15-25% of the ad budget in the market. Pros: aligned interests. Cons: can grow as the budget increases.

Performance-Based Payment

Fixed fee per lead or sale. Pros: you pay for results. Cons: hard to find such a specialist, and price depends on the niche.

Factors Affecting Ad Budget

Niche and Competition

The cost per click and lead varies significantly across niches. Here are approximate market ranges:

  • Services (beauty, repairs): €0.50-2 per click
  • E-commerce: €0.30-1 per click
  • B2B services: €2-10 per click
  • Real estate: €5-20 per lead
  • Education: €3-15 per lead

The higher the competition in the niche, the more expensive the advertising.

Geography

Advertising in Tallinn is more expensive than in regions. Advertising in Estonia is cheaper than in Germany or Scandinavia.

Audience Quality

The more precise the targeting, the higher the cost per impression, but also higher conversion. Broad audiences are cheaper but less effective.

Seasonality

During peak seasons (holidays, sales), ad prices rise due to competition.

What's Included in Ad Setup Service

When you hire a specialist, the work typically includes:

  1. Audit: analysis of the current situation, if ads were run before
  2. Strategy: choosing goals, audiences, formats
  3. Setup: creating campaigns and ad groups
  4. Creatives: copy and visuals for ads
  5. Launch: moderation and campaign start
  6. Optimization: testing and improving results
  7. Reporting: regular performance reports

How Not to Waste Your Budget

Mistakes That Cost Dearly:

  • Launching without a strategy: "let's just try and see"
  • Too broad an audience: showing to everyone = showing to no one
  • Poor creatives: even perfect setup won't save boring ads
  • No analytics: you don't understand what's working
  • Too small a budget: with minimal budget, it's hard to collect enough data for optimization

How Long Until Results

  • First leads: 3-7 days after launch
  • Stable results: 2-4 weeks of optimization
  • Scaling: after 1-2 months of work

Don't expect miracles on day one. Algorithms need time to learn.
